Scandinavia’s largest bank, Nordea, has shifted its stance on crypto in the face of growing adoption and regulatory clarity, announcing its customers can access an external Bitcoin-linked exchange-traded product (ETP) in December.
The data-ct-non-breakable=”null” href=”https://cointelegraph.com/learn/articles/etp-vs-etf”>Bitcoin ETP, developed by digital asset investment firm CoinShares, holds Bitcoin (BTC) as its underlying asset, Nordea data-ct-non-breakable=”null” href=”http://said” rel=”noopener nofollow” target=”_blank”>stated on Thursday.
The ETP will only be offered as an “execution-only offering, meaning that customers can buy this product, but Nordea does not offer advice on it,” the bank added.
